How to Create an Effective Customer Journey Map Example

Creating an effective customer journey map is essential for any business looking to improve their customer experience. A customer journey map is a visual representation of the steps a customer takes when interacting with your company, from initial contact to post-purchase follow-up. By mapping out the customer’s journey, businesses can identify areas where they can improve the customer experience and create more meaningful connections with their customers.

Here are some tips for creating an effective customer journey map:

1. Identify Your Customers: Before you begin mapping out the customer journey, it’s important to understand who your customers are and what their needs and goals are. This will help you create a more accurate and comprehensive map.

2. Map Out the Customer Journey: Once you have identified your customers, you can start mapping out their journey. Start by listing out all the touchpoints that a customer has with your business, such as website visits, phone calls, emails, etc. Then, map out the steps that a customer takes at each touchpoint.

3. Analyze the Data: Once you have mapped out the customer journey, it’s time to analyze the data. Look for patterns in the customer’s behavior and identify areas where the customer experience could be improved.

4. Test and Iterate: After analyzing the data, it’s time to test and iterate. Try out different solutions and see how they affect the customer experience. Make sure to track the results so you can continue to refine and improve the customer journey.

By following these steps, you can create an effective customer journey map that will help you better understand your customers and improve their experience.

Examples of Successful Customer Journey Map Examples

To illustrate the power of customer journey maps, let’s explore two real-world examples:

Example 1: Retail Store

  1. Customer visits the store website and browses products.
  2. Customer adds items to their shopping cart.
  3. Customer completes checkout process and pays for their order.
  4. Store sends out an email confirmation of the purchase.
  5. Store dispatches the order and provides tracking information.
  6. Customer receives their order and is satisfied with their purchase.

Example 2: Restaurant

  1. Customer searches for restaurants online and finds the desired location.
  2. Customer makes a reservation or walks into the restaurant.
  3. Customer is greeted by staff and seated at their table.
  4. Customer orders food and drinks from the menu.
  5. Restaurant prepares and serves the meal.
  6. Customer pays for their meal and leaves a tip.
  7. Customer leaves the restaurant feeling satisfied with their experience.
